WebJun 29, 2024 · Kitchen island and peninsula overhangs can be up to 12” without additional support. Overhangs on built-in sinks should be 1/8-1/4”. Overhangs shorter than 1” will cause functional issues. Longer overhangs need to account for countertop material, additional weight, space, and personal preference.
WebAn overhanging counter for casual eating needs space for knees, for diners to scoot chairs back, and for seating—at least 24 inches for each chair. Kitchen islands with heights of 42 inches need to have a 12-inch overhang and at least a 15-inch overhang for a 36 inch height island. Depending on the countertop material, you may need support underneath.
